Sport Arena Streetball Tour 2018 kicked off in style with Nike 3×3 Challenge by Raiffeisen Bank

Top players, music and sports celebrities and thousands of fans had one destination during the last weekend: ParkLake Shopping Center. For three days, the shopping mall was the host of Nike 3×3 Challenge by Raiffeisen Bank, the season opener for the Sport Arena Streetball Tour 2018.

Famous Romanian singer Lora had plenty of fun on the basketball court in the celebrity game, teaming up with football legend Bogdan Stelea and Andrei Pavel, one of Simona Halep’s coaches. Their opponents were famous basketball players Anca Stoenescu, a player with 14 national titles in her illustrious career or Virgil Stanescu, former Euroleague and Eurocup player.

TV star Wilmark together with the Dracula’s Girls cheerleaders offered the artistic moment of the tournament, dancing salsa during a break.

The elite categories for both men and women were dominated by teams from Bucharest. Rapid, with  FIBA 3×3 European champion Catalin Vlaicu won the competition in the Open Men category, receiving a 1000 euros money prize, while Sonia Ursu, FIBA 3×3 European silver medalist in 2016, led her team, Stiinta Bucharest to the Open Women title and got Fitbit smart watches.

Andrew Wiggins, a former Guiness Book holder for basketball freestyle, together with Tarryn Algar and the dunker Joel Henry put up some amazing freestyle and dunk shows that electrified the crowd. Algar and Wiggins connected for a unique alley-oop, with the lob pass coming from the rooftop terrace of the mall, creating one of the highlights of the tournament.

For the first time in the history of Sport Arena Streetball competitions, the youngest basketball players had their own categories. Under 10 and Under 12 participants took the competition by storm together with their fanatic supporters, namely parents, grandparents, older brothers and sisters, dogs, dolls and other living or non-living companions.

All the games from the main court were livestreamed, while the players had the chance to immediately follow their own games, creating themselves their own highlights or scouting the games of their opponents. All these were possible with Playsight, a video monitoring system that transforms any court into a smart court and it’s already used by teams in NCAA and NBA.

Sport Arena Streetball launched during the week-end the 3×3 apparel collection together with Nike and Sport Loft apparel shops. For the moment the collection includes only the official reversible jersey of the Nike 3×3 Challenge, basketball shorts and the FIBA 3×3 t-shirt but it will be developed during the season.
